BUENOS AIRES, Argentina, May 9 /PRNewswire-FirstCall/ -- Empresa
Distribuidora y Comercializadora Norte S.A. (NYSE: EDN; Buenos
Aires Stock Exchange: EDN) ("EDENOR" or "the Company"), Argentina's
largest electricity distributor, today announced its results for
the three month period ended March 31, 2008 (first quarter of
2008). All figures are stated in Argentine Pesos and have been
prepared in accordance with Argentine GAAP. Solely for the
convenience of the reader, Peso amounts as of and for the period
ended March 31, 2008 have been translated into U.S. Dollars at the
buying rate for U.S. Dollars quoted by Banco de la Nacion Argentina
(Banco Nacion) on March 31, 2008 of Ps. 3.168. 1Q08 Highlights Net
Sales decreased 27.5% to Ps. 455.7 million in the three months
ended March 31, 2008 from Ps. 628.4 million in the three month
ended March 31, 2007. Excluding the effect of the full recognition
of the retroactive VAD increase in 2007 (Ps. 218.6 million), our
net sales increased 11.2% from Ps. 409.8 million in the first
quarter of 2007, to Ps.455.7 million in the first quarter of 2008.
This increase is mainly due to the application of the 9.63% Cost
Monitoring Mechanism (CMM) adjustments to our VAD starting in the
second half of 2007, the recording of only two months of sales
following the February 2007 VAD increase in the first quarter of
2007 (compared to three months registered in the first quarter of
2008) and an increase in the volume of energy sold. The impact of
the 9.63% CMM adjustment in net sales for the three month period
ended March 31, 2008, amounted to Ps. 19.7 million. This increase
is being collected through the PUREE funds. Volume of Energy Sold,
increased by 4.4% to 4,589 GWh in the three months ended March 31,
2008 from 4,395 GWh in the three months ended March 31, 2007. The
increase in volume is attributable to a 2.7% increase in the
average GWh consumption per customer and a 1.7% increase in the
number of customers. Gross Margin decreased 41.8% to Ps. 240.8
million in the three months ended March 31, 2008 from Ps. 414.0
million in the three months ended March 31, 2007. This decrease is
exclusively due to the recording in the first quarter of 2007 of
the full amount of the retroactive portion of the VAD increase
(including CMM) for the period from November 1, 2005 to January 31,
2007. The retroactive portion of this VAD increase resulted in a
positive impact of Ps. 218.6 million in the first quarter of 2007.
Excluding the effect of the retroactive VAD adjustment, gross
margin increased 23.2% from Ps. 195.4 million in the three months
ended March 31, 2007 to Ps. 240.8 million in the three months ended
March 31, 2008. Net Operating Income decreased from Ps. 268.4
million in the three months ended March 31, 2007 to Ps. 64.2
million in the three months ended March 31, 2008, mainly due to the
recording in the year ended December 31, 2007 of the retroactive
portion of the VAD increase (including CMM). Net Operating Income
(Excluding Retroactive) our net operating income increased from Ps.
49.8 million in the three months ended March 31, 2007 to Ps. 64.2
million in the three months ended March 31, 2008 Net Income reached
Ps. 19.0 million in the three months ended March 31, 2008, compared
to Ps. 106.8 million in the three months ended March 31, 2007. As
described above, net income decreased mainly as a consequence of
the recording in 2007 of the full amount of the retroactive portion
of the VAD increase charged to our non-residential customers
(including all the CMM adjustments). Recent Events Absorption of
accumulated deficit: The Ordinary and Extraordinary Shareholders'
Meeting held on April 14, 2008 decided to absorb the accumulated
deficit existing as of December 31, 2007 for Ps.88.6 million.
Taking into account the order of preference established by the
regulations of the National Securities Commission, the Company
absorbed the accumulated deficit with the Additional paid-in
capital, which as of December 31, 2007 amounted to Ps. 106.9
million. About Edenor Empresa Distribuidora y Comercializadora
Norte S.A. (Edenor) is the largest electricity distribution company
in Argentina in terms of number of customers and electricity sold
(both in GWh and Pesos). Through a concession, Edenor distributes
electricity exclusively to the northwestern zone of the greater
Buenos Aires metropolitan area and the northern part of the city of
Buenos Aires, which has a population of approximately 7 million
people and an area of 4,637 sq. km. In 2007, Edenor sold 17,886 GWh
of energy and purchased 20,233 GWh of energy, with net sales of
approximately Ps. 2.0 billion and net income of Ps. 122.5 million.
